Common Avira_ar____fm.exe Errors on Windows

Encountering errors associated with avira_ar____fm.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to avira_ar____fm.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.

  • Error 0xc0000142: This warning surfaces when there's an issue with an application starting up correctly. This might be due to issues within the application, corruption of related files, or problems associated with the Windows registry.
  • Avira_ar____fm.exe - System Error: This error is usually associated with missing or corrupted system files required by avira_ar____fm.exe.
  • Runtime Errors: This alert appears when a program experiences a difficulty while running. Potential causes could include coding errors, memory overflows, or interference from other software currently in operation.
  • Avira_ar____fm.exe has Stopped Working: This warning is displayed when the system detects that the executable file is no longer performing as expected. This can be caused by software errors, interference from other applications, or system resource limitations.
  •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This error message is displayed when the application is not able to launch properly, usually due to a mix-up between 32-bit and 64-bit versions of Windows and the application.

Run the Windows Check Disk Utility

Run the Windows Check Disk Utility Thumbnail
Difficulty
Intermediate
Steps
7
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
4
Description

How to use the Windows Check Disk Utility. Scans your disk for avira_ar____fm.exe errors and automatically fix them.

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ar and press Enter.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type chkdsk /f and press Enter.

  2. If the system reports that it cannot run the check because the disk is in use, type Y and press Enter to schedule the check for the next system restart.

Step 3: Restart Your Computer

Step 3: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. If you had to schedule the check, restart your computer for the check to be performed.

Step 4: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 4: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the check (and restart, if necessary), check if the avira_ar____fm.exe problem persists.
